The OpportunityThe Truck Lease and Sales Consultant will represent the Inland Lease and Rental - PacLease division and will be responsible for selling full-service lease programs and services for an assigned customer group and territory. In addition, you have the opportunity to sell new Class 8 Kenworth Trucks. This is an outside sales position. Your ResponsibilitiesSelling best-in-class products and services in a business-to-business sales environmentWork to achieve sales targets and demonstrate a high level of commitment to customer satisfactionDevelop sales opportunities by identifying, researching and contacting prospective customersGain an understanding of customer priorities and needs and demonstrate how our best-in-class lease programs and truck makes and models can meet the customers requirementsManages and reports on sales action plans on a regular basisMeets planning and productivity goalsUnderstands and works within required sales processes, writes complete sales orders and processes required paperwork in accordance with company policiesWorks closely with all departments to ensure the customers after sales experience is exceptionalTravel outside of the local area will be required from time to time, typically generated by meetings at Inland branches, training programs or seminars, along with trips to vendor and OEM locations. This may include travel in both Canada and the US, so it is essential you hold and maintain a valid drivers license and passport at all times and be able to travel as required.
